At its core, a home appraisal is an evaluation of a home’s worth, commonly performed by an accredited professional called an appraiser. Assessments are necessary in offering situations, as loan providers wish to ensure that the quantity they are funding is justified by the building’s market price. Furthermore, appraisals aid purchasers and sellers set practical prices, cultivating transparency and justness in real estate transactions. A complete understanding of how assessments work can empower home owners during negotiations and help in notified decision-making.
A number of factors contribute to the last assessed value of a home. Key factors to consider include the home’s location, size, problem, and recent sales of comparable properties in the area, known as “compensations.” The appraiser will certainly assess the building’s attributes, such as the number of bedrooms and washrooms, updates, and the total upkeep of the home. Moreover, external elements such as neighborhood security, school districts, and regional features can also have a significant influence on appraised values. Recognizing these aspects can help house owners determine possible improvements to boost their home’s worth before an evaluation.
The assessment procedure itself usually involves numerous key steps. First, the property owner or realty representative schedules a licensed appraiser to evaluate the building. Throughout the website check out, the evaluator carries out a comprehensive inspection, determining the home, taking pictures, and keeping in mind any one-of-a-kind functions. After the assessment, the appraiser compares the home to similar close-by homes that have marketed recently to figure out a fair market value. Finally, a composed report is created, detailing the findings and the reasoning behind the estimated worth. This record is after that submitted to the loan provider or interested events associated with the purchase.
